First, we do a site evaluation and confirm what is failing or what you want improved. That includes checking frame alignment, screen tension, corner connections, and any existing track or door hardware. You will get straightforward notes on what can be repaired versus what should be replaced for a lasting result.

Often, you can repair specific panels or damaged sections when the frame and anchoring are still sound. If the issue is widespread frame movement or repeated corner failure, replacement may be the better long-term choice. We will explain the difference clearly after inspecting the enclosure.
Waiting too long after small gaps, loose corners, or screen tears is the most common mistake. Those early signs usually mean the frame connections or alignment are already shifting. Addressing it sooner can prevent additional panel damage and reduce the overall scope.
With proper installation and maintenance, aluminum screen enclosures can last many years in Florida conditions. The screen mesh and door hardware may need periodic attention sooner than the frame. We can recommend a practical aftercare routine based on your setup.
